Snapshots

Here are pre-release source snapshots for GNU FreeDink, automatically built from the latest version of the Git repository.

Since everything is automatic, the releases may or may not actually work (but in practice they should).

The snapshots are easier to compile than when checking out the Git repository directly, because some of the files from the build system are already generated. In particular, you do not need autoconf, automake or gnulib to build these snapshots.

freedink-snapshot.sh is the script used to build the tarballs, for your viewing pleasure :)

The debian directory contains a package repository. You can add:
deb http://www.freedink.org/snapshots/debian/ ./
in your /etc/apt/sources.list and then type:
apt-get install freedink dfarc2
to install FreeDink and its frontend. If you're under Debian Etch or Eee-pc, you'll need a few updates (backports), which you can get through:
deb http://www.freedink.org/snapshots/debian/etch-backports/ ./
The plan is to submit an official Debian package when legal issues with the game data are dealt with.
